Description
Environment Information:
OS: Microsoft Windows 11
Julia Version: v1.12.0
Package Version: v0.2.1
Dependency Version: ittapi_jll v3.25.5+0
Bug Description:
Calling IntelITT.resume() fails immediately with an UndefVarError. The error indicates that the required symbol libittnotify cannot be found within the ittapi_jll dependency, even though the ittapi_jll package itself is confirmed to be installed. This strongly suggests an ABI or loading compatibility issue between the precompiled ittapi_jll binaries and Julia 1.12.0.
Steps to Reproduce:
1. In a fresh environment, install IntelITT.jl: Pkg.add("IntelITT")
2. Run the following minimal test script:
# test_error.jl using IntelITT IntelITT.resume() IntelITT.pause()
3. Observe the immediate UndefVarError.
